摘要 | With the rapid development of artificial intelligence technology, its applications in medical imaging have become increasingly extensive. This review aimed to analyze the current development status and future direction of intelligent imaging technology by investigating its application in various medical departments. To achieve this, we conducted a comprehensive search of various data sources up to 2024, including PubMed, Web of Science, and Google Scholar, based on the principle of comprehensive search. A total of 332 articles were screened, and after applying the inclusion and exclusion criteria, 56 articles were selected for this study. According to the findings, intelligent imaging technology exhibits robust image recognition capabilities, making it applicable across diverse medical imaging modalities within hospital departments. This technology offers an efficient solution for the analysis of various medical images by extracting and accurately identifying complex features. Consequently, it significantly aids in the detection and diagnosis of clinical diseases. Its high accuracy, sensitivity, and specificity render it an indispensable tool in clinical diagnostics and related tasks, thereby enhancing the overall quality of healthcare services. The application of intelligent imaging technology in healthcare significantly enhances the efficiency of clinical diagnostics, resulting in more accurate and timely patient assessments. This advanced technology offers a faster and more precise diagnostic approach, ultimately improving patient care and outcomes. This review analyzed the socioeconomic changes brought about by intelligent imaging technology to provide a more comprehensive evaluation. Also, we systematically analyzed the current shortcomings of intelligent imaging technology and its future development directions, to enable future research. |
